After putting together an impressive season, the Iowa Hawkeyes have earned their spot in the 2021 NCAA Tournament and March Madness. The team has been slotted as a two seed in the West Region.
Iowa will open up NCAA Tournament this weekend against Grand Canyon. It figures to be a pretty manageable matchup. However, things figure to get significantly tougher afterward with Oregon or VCU waiting in the Round of 32. Other notable teams in the region include Gonzaga, Kansas, Virginia, and Creighton.
While Hawkeye fans were hoping for more than a two seed when the season began, it’s hard to complain about getting one of the top eight spots in the NCAA Tournament. And while Luka Garza down low, the path to the Elite Eight certainly looks manageable. We’ll see if the team can deliver on the hype in the weeks ahead.
